        Desihue--it's funny. People who have just met me have NO idea what I used to weigh, they think I've always been a workout-freak and health-fanatic. It's become just something I do that they can't imagine me any other way. Those who do know me from before always seem really let down when I tell them I eat healthy foods, no junk food, no processed foods, no soda, drink lots of water, and exercise often! They were expecting some sort of magic pill I guess. I say, "Nope, just LOTS of hard work and dedication!"

        I actually don't walk around telling everyone I do Atkins--there are a few where I live that have tried their own "bacon and butter" version of Atkins, only to quit after 6 days and gain it all back. Those people are less-than-receptive to the idea of Atkins because they never did it correctly, and I tend to say "Oh, I gave up junk food, processed foods, and refined sugars and starches." Those I do tell, I make sure to explain how many veggies I eat (8+ cups per day), things I DON'T eat (refined flours, sugars, fast food, etc.), and WHY the plan works, why it's so healthy.
